About three years after the success of "Troglodyte (Cave Man)," Jimmy Castor and his "bunch" released a "sequel." In the first song, he mentioned "One of the Butt Sisters," and in this one, he named them ("Betty Butt, Bella Butt, and Bathsheba Butt"). The BBC, according to Picky Wedia, claims that Jimmy Castor is one of the most "sampled" artists in R&B history. I'm pretty sure that's accurate, because I can hear about 50 songs starting out with the beginning of this song in theirs. Castor died in 2012, by and large forgotten by the masses but remembered by all the people who liked to laugh a little while they were dancing in the 70s Bertha Butt Boogie Written by Jimmy Castor and Johnny L. Pruitt Recorded by the Jimmy Castor Bunch From Butt of Course, 1975 Everybody did the bump:
